Press ESC to close

Topics on SEO & BacklinksTopics on SEO & Backlinks

Optimizing Your WordPress Website for Search Engines: A Guide to SEO Best Practices

WordPress is one of the most popular content management systems for building websites. However, simply having a Website is not enough – you need to ensure that IT is optimized for search engines to attract organic traffic. By implementing SEO best practices, you can improve your website’s visibility and increase its chances of ranking higher in search engine results pages.

Understanding SEO for WordPress

Search engine optimization (SEO) is the process of optimizing your website to improve its visibility in search engine results. With WordPress, there are specific techniques and best practices that you can implement to enhance your website’s SEO performance.

Here are some key aspects of SEO for WordPress:

  • Keyword Research: Identifying the right keywords to target is crucial for SEO success. Use tools such as Google Keyword Planner or SEMrush to research relevant keywords for your website.
  • On-Page Optimization: Optimizing your website’s content, meta tags, and headings with targeted keywords can improve its relevance to search engines.
  • Site Speed: A fast-loading website is essential for good user experience and SEO. Use tools like Google PageSpeed Insights to analyze and improve your website’s speed.
  • Mobile-Friendliness: With the increasing use of mobile devices, it’s important to ensure that your website is responsive and provides a good experience for mobile users.
  • Quality Content: Publishing high-quality, relevant, and engaging content is essential for attracting and retaining website visitors.

SEO Best Practices for WordPress Websites

Now that you understand the importance of SEO for WordPress, let’s explore some best practices that can help you optimize your website for search engines.

Choose an SEO-Friendly WordPress Theme

When building your WordPress website, it’s essential to choose a theme that is optimized for SEO. Look for a theme that is lightweight, fast-loading, and follows best coding practices. Additionally, ensure that the theme is mobile-friendly and provides flexibility for customization.

Optimize Permalinks and URL Structure

Permalinks are the permanent URLs for your website’s pages and posts. In WordPress, you can customize your permalink structure to include keywords for better search engine visibility. To do this, go to Settings > Permalinks in your WordPress dashboard and choose a structure that includes the post name or category.

Use SEO-Friendly Plugins

WordPress offers a wide range of SEO plugins that can help you optimize your website. One popular choice is the Yoast SEO plugin, which provides features such as content analysis, XML sitemaps, meta tags optimization, and more. Another useful plugin is backlink works, which helps in building high-quality backlinks for your website.

Optimize Images for SEO

Images can enhance the visual appeal of your website, but they also play a role in SEO. When adding images to your WordPress website, ensure that you use descriptive filenames and include alt text that is relevant to the image content. Additionally, compressing images for faster loading times can improve overall website performance.

Create Quality Content

As mentioned earlier, quality content is crucial for SEO success. When creating content for your WordPress website, focus on providing valuable information that is relevant to your audience. Use targeted keywords naturally throughout your content, and strive to create engaging and shareable material that can attract backlinks from other websites.

Optimize Meta Tags and Headings

Meta tags, including meta descriptions and title tags, are important for search engine visibility. Use relevant keywords in your meta descriptions and title tags, and ensure that they accurately describe the content of your web pages. Additionally, use proper heading tags (H1, H2, H3, etc.) to organize your content and to signal its structure to search engines.

Improve Site Speed and Performance

Site speed is a crucial factor for both user experience and SEO. To improve your website’s speed, consider using a caching plugin, optimizing images, leveraging browser caching, and minimizing the use of external scripts. Regularly monitoring your website’s performance and making necessary adjustments can help maintain fast loading times.

Implement Schema Markup

Schema markup is a form of microdata that can be added to your website’s HTML to help search engines understand and interpret the content on your web pages. By implementing schema markup, you can enhance the display of your website in search results with rich snippets, which can improve click-through rates and user engagement.

Conclusion

Optimizing your WordPress website for search engines is a continuous process that requires attention to detail and ongoing efforts. By following the best practices outlined in this guide, you can improve your website’s visibility, attract organic traffic, and enhance its overall SEO performance. Remember to stay updated with the latest SEO trends and best practices, and regularly monitor your website’s performance to maintain its search engine ranking.

Frequently Asked Questions

1. When should I start optimizing my WordPress website for search engines?

It’s best to start optimizing your website for search engines as soon as possible, ideally during the initial stages of building your website. However, if you already have an existing WordPress website, you can begin implementing SEO best practices at any time to improve its search engine visibility.

2. How long does it take to see results from SEO efforts?

The time it takes to see results from SEO efforts can vary depending on various factors, including the competitiveness of your industry, the quality of your content, and the effectiveness of your SEO strategies. Generally, it can take several weeks to several months to see noticeable improvements in your website’s search engine ranking.

3. Is it necessary to hire an SEO agency for WordPress website optimization?

While hiring an SEO agency can provide expertise and resources for optimizing your WordPress website, it is not always necessary. With the right knowledge and tools, you can implement effective SEO strategies on your own. However, if you require specialized assistance or have limited time to focus on SEO, hiring an agency may be beneficial.

4. Can I optimize my WordPress website for search engines without using plugins?

While SEO plugins can simplify the process of optimizing your WordPress website for search engines, it is possible to implement SEO best practices without relying on plugins. However, using plugins such as Yoast SEO and Backlink Works can provide additional features and tools that can streamline the optimization process and improve your website’s search engine performance.

5. How often should I update my WordPress website’s content for SEO?

Regularly updating your website’s content is beneficial for SEO, as it shows search engines that your website is active and provides fresh, relevant information. Aim to update your content regularly, whether it’s through blog posts, new pages, or updates to existing content, to maintain your website’s relevance and visibility in search engine results.